Dotsquares Headquarters
The links below provide all the necessary information about Dotsquares Headquarters. Also there you will find information about the address, phone numbers, emails and much more.
Dotsquares - Overview, News & Competitors | ZoomInfo.com
- https://www.zoominfo.com/c/dotsquares-ltd/21334119#:~:text=Headquartered%20in%20London%2C%20United%20Kingdom%2C%20Dotsquares%20is%20a,More%20Phone%20Number%3A%20%2B44%201273%20575190%20Website%3A%20www.dotsquares.com
- none
DotSquares - Crunchbase Company Profile & Funding
- https://www.crunchbase.com/organization/dotsquares
- none
Dotsquares Ltd. | Bigcommerce Partner Directory
- https://partners.bigcommerce.com/directory/partner/302569/dotsquares-ltd
- none
Dotsquares April / May 2022 Update. - linkedin.com
- https://www.linkedin.com/pulse/dotsquares-april-may-2022-update-bankim-chandra
- none
Did you find out everything you wanted about Dotsquares Headquarters?
We are sure that the information collected for you about Dotsquares Headquarters turned out to be more than enough.